Output 33a358677a126f88483268a457cfe1ddab08fdc136f10440beb3def94fd7d480:1

value
34834819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b3677bb38a2063829691eb2d169128825438f9e OP_EQUAL
address
3LDWLy4wynYGpkjL6eprNZV56biddPvPKy
transaction
33a358677a126f88483268a457cfe1ddab08fdc136f10440beb3def94fd7d480
spent
true